Output 516438678191b5e6900f8439f0371fef2cdea51f73de6ef14495647d13f1c03d:19

value
144115
script pubkey
OP_0 OP_PUSHBYTES_20 8c1f85f0b22301b425792baaff329b9f9d110e5d
address
bc1q3s0ctu9jyvqmgfte9w407v5mn7w3zrjazts66a
transaction
516438678191b5e6900f8439f0371fef2cdea51f73de6ef14495647d13f1c03d
spent
true